The primary advantage of PV tracker bearings is their ability to optimize the positioning of solar panels throughout the day. By allowing the panels to track the sun's movement, PV tracker bearings significantly increase energy generation compared to fixed solar systems. Customers often report energy production boosts of up to 25%, making their investment even more worthwhile.
PV tracker bearings are engineered to withstand harsh environmental conditions. Their robust construction ensures operational longevity, reducing the frequency and costs associated with replacements. Customers frequently face issues with premature wear and tear in traditional bearings, but the enhanced materials and design of PV tracker bearings address these concerns effectively.
One challenge that customers encounter with standard bearings is the high maintenance demands due to dirt and environmental factors. In contrast, PV tracker bearings are designed for efficient self-lubrication and minimal maintenance. For solar farm operators, this means less downtime and reduced labor costs, ultimately leading to increased profitability.
